A Novel Method for Parallel Switching Power with Different CapacityKeywords: Buck DC-DC converter , Controllable current sharing , Overflow protection , IJCSI Abstract: A novel method of parallel switching power with different capacity in a controllable current sharing method is presented in this paper. It achieves proportional current sharing and stable output DC voltage by using controllable current sharing modes which output assignable feedback signals to the paralleling buck DC-DC converters. The validity and effectiveness are verified through comprehensive experiments. Output voltage is at range of 8.0+-0.4V with energy transform efficiency of 80%. Moreover, controllable current sharing is established in a short time interval and it automatically recovers after removing the over current faults.
